CVE-2025-21083 is a medium-severity vulnerability rated 6.5/10 on the CVSS scale. Mattermost Mobile Apps versions <=2.22.0 fail to properly validate post props which allows a malicious authenticated user to cause a crash via a malicious post.. EPSS estimates a 0.50%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
